News: Batman: Arkham City revealed, dated
Catwoman confirmed? The sequel to Batman: Arkham Asylum has been revealed as Batman: Arkham City. The game will be released in autumn 2011 on PC, PS3 and Xbox 360. The Game Informer website spilled the beans as part of a teaser for an upcoming issue of the magazine. Read more…

Batman: Arkham City Announced
The sequel to the award-winning Batman: Arkham Asylum has finally gotten a name. The new game will be titled Batman: Arkham City and it takes place within a localized (and heavily fortified) district of Gotham City called, you guessed it, Arkham City. News: DC Universe Online given firm date
PS3 version won’t require PS Plus. Sony Online Entertainment’s superhero MMO DC Universe Online, based on the comics world of Superman, Batman and co., will launch on 2nd November this year. The firm launch date was revealed by Jim Lee, the comics artist overseeing the enterprise, at a Comic-Con panel, GameSpot reports. News: Hamill, Conroy to voice DC Universe
TV and Arkham’s Batman and Joker return. Sony Online Entertainment has announced that Mark Hamill will voice The Joker and Kevin Conroy will play Batman in its superhero MMO, DC Universe Online. The pair are more than familiar with the roles, having played the Gotham antagonists in classic cartoon Batman: The Animated Series as well as Rocksteady’s Batman: Arkham Asylum game last year.
